    Champions Trophy 2025: Australia’s Michael Clarke predicts top run-scorer, wicket-taker and player of the tournament

    The ICC Champions Trophy 2025 is ready to be one of the crucial anticipated cricketing occasions, that includes the world’s prime groups battling for supremacy. Scheduled to start on February 19 in Pakistan, the competitors has already generated immense pleasure, significantly with the marquee conflict between India and Pakistan set to happen on February 23 in Dubai.

    Whereas groups are finalizing their preparations, cricket consultants and former gamers have begun sharing their predictions for the match, together with potential winners, finalists, and standout performers. As the thrill across the match intensifies, former Australian World Cup-winning captain Michael Clarke has come ahead along with his insights on key particular person performances.

    Michael Clarke’s alternative for the the main run scorer

    Through the Beyond23 Cricket podcast, host Erin Holland requested former Australian captain Clarke about his predictions for the highest performers within the Champions Trophy 2025.

    When requested in regards to the match’s prime run-getter, Clarke instantly positioned his wager on India’s captain, Rohit Sharma. “Nicely, I’m saying India goes to win, so I’m going with their captain who’s again in kind. I’m going to say Rohit Sharma would be the main run-scorer within the match,” Clarke said. Acknowledging Rohit’s current resurgence, he expressed pleasure over the veteran batter returning to his finest. “Wouldn’t it’s nice to see him again in great kind? It’s good to see him making runs once more. Completely, I feel India wants him for certain,” the 43-year-old added.

    Main wicket-taker and Participant of the Match

    Clarke’s alternative for the main wicket-taker was England’s specific pacer Jofra Archer, regardless of England not being among the many favorites to win the match. “Wow, most wickets? Nicely, once we did the PSL final yr, it didn’t spin that a lot; the wickets had been gradual. I’m going to go along with a quick bowler. I’ll choose Jofra Archer because the main wicket-taker,” Clarke predicted. Whereas he acknowledged England’s challenges, he backed Archer’s skill to be a game-changer. “I do know England may not try this effectively, however I feel he’s a famous person. Jofra goes to be actually arduous to play, so I’m going to have him as my main wicket-taker,” Given Pakistan’s historical past of manufacturing pace-friendly tracks, Clarke believed the circumstances might favor fast bowlers.

    For the standout performer of the match, Clarke selected Australia’s in-form batter, Travis Head. “If it’s between India and Australia, I’m going with Travis Head. His IPL kind was phenomenal, his Australian summer time Check kind was phenomenal, and after a brief break in Sri Lanka, he’s able to go once more,” Clarke defined. Regardless of predicting an Australian defeat within the ultimate, he felt Head’s impression could be plain. “I’ll say Travis Head would be the participant of the match, even when Australia loses the ultimate,” Clarke asserted.

    Clarke additionally highlighted Head’s versatility, significantly along with his underrated bowling expertise, which might add one other dimension to his impression. “He’s acquired so many gears to his recreation. His confidence is excessive, and I feel his bowling is underrated. Let’s see if Steve Smith, as captain, makes use of him in numerous circumstances, as a result of he might choose up some useful wickets too,”
